Does Aldi sell coffee grounds?
Barissimo, Aldi’s house brand responsible for all of the coffee from this taste test, offers a wide range of Aldi K-Cups, ground coffee, and whole beans. You can buy the full spectrum of light to dark roasts and a handful of flavored coffees, too, like Hazelnut, Caramel, and French Vanilla. NewCoffee is the primary roaster for Aldi-brand coffee products, but it receives raw beans from all over the world. NewCoffee receives and processes raw coffee beans before roasting. The beans happen to come from various well-known coffee growers, including Brazil, Honduras, Tanzania, and Colombia.Across our entire product range we aim to continually increase the number of own brand items produced with ingredients sourced from certified farms. The raw coffee in our products are primarily sourced from plantations in Central and South America.

Which Aldi coffee won the award?
Aldi’s Lazzio coffee has won the Overall Champion of the Large Chain category at the 2025 Golden Bean Australasia Awards for the second year in a row. Roasted by Black Bag Roasters in Melbourne, the coffee beans have now claimed the title six times in the past seven years. The result saw Aldi’s famed $29. Lazzio Luxe Blend Premium Coffee Beans hailed as the winner, followed closely by Aldi’s $17. Lazzio Medium Coffee Beans, which received a silver in the Large Franchise Milk category.

Aldi’s selection covers a variety of beans, including Arabica and Robusta. These types differ in terms of cultivar, processing technique, and indeed, in taste.Arabica beans are oval and slightly larger than robusta beans. When roasted, the bean develops an uneven and s-shaped groove – also called the centre cut – down its centre. This is a sure sign that you’re looking straight at an arabica bean.
What company makes Aldi coffee?
Whether it’s Barissimo in Europe, the UK and the United States or the UK-only premium brand Specially Selected, the roastery NewCoffee supplies our own-brand coffee products to all ALDI markets. NewCoffee has been roasting high-quality coffee in Germany since the 1960s. The company was originally set up to supply ALDI SÜD Germany and is now the main coffee producer for our entire ALDI business group.
